Software engineering courses can help you learn programming languages like Python and Java, software development methodologies, version control systems, and testing practices. You can build skills in code optimization, debugging, and collaborative project management. Many courses introduce tools such as Git for version control, Docker for containerization, and integrated development environments (IDEs) like Visual Studio Code, which enhance your ability to develop, test, and deploy software efficiently.
